Unveiling the Ancient Beauty of Parco Rupestre Lama D'antico in Fasano


Nestled in the enchanting region of Puglia, Italy, lies the captivating Parco Rupestre Lama D'antico. This hidden gem is home to one of the most picturesque rocky settlements in the area, offering visitors a glimpse into the rich history and architectural wonders of the past.


A Journey Back in Time


As you step foot into Parco Rupestre Lama D'antico, you are transported back in time to the X-XVI century A.D. This ancient village was once a thriving community, and today, you can explore the remnants of its fascinating structures. The highlight of the park is the impressive church carved into the rock, a testament to the ingenuity and craftsmanship of the people who once inhabited this area.


Marvel at the Rock Churches


Within the park, you will also find two beautiful rock churches, San Lorenzo and San Giovanni. These churches are adorned with vibrant and lively painted decorations, showcasing the artistic talents of the past. Take a moment to admire the intricate frescoes that adorn the walls, and imagine the religious ceremonies that once took place within these sacred spaces.


Architectural Wonders and Cave Dwellings


The architectural features of Parco Rupestre Lama D'antico are truly remarkable. The cave dwellings, once used as homes, provide a glimpse into the daily lives of the villagers. These caves were not only used for living but also served as workshops for various trades. Explore the caves and marvel at the ingenuity of the people who carved out these spaces from the rock.

When to Visit


The best time to visit Parco Rupestre Lama D'antico is from May through October. During these months, the park is open from 9:30 AM until 1:30 PM and from 4:00 PM until 8:00 PM. If you plan to visit during the winter months, the park is open on Sundays from 9:30 AM until 1:30 PM, or by appointment.
